fix(proxy): restore admin key/team callback_vars.turn_off_message_logging override (LIT-3587) (#31905)

The security fix in 34e9be1ba7 removed turn_off_message_logging from
_supported_callback_params to stop callers bypassing global redaction via
the request body. That also killed the documented admin-only per-key or
per-team override because both flows resolve through the same allowlist
in initialize_standard_callback_dynamic_params.

Put turn_off_message_logging back in _supported_callback_params so an
admin-configured metadata.logging[].callback_vars.turn_off_message_logging
survives into StandardCallbackDynamicParams and can override the global
setting for that key or team, as documented at
docs/proxy/team_logging#disableenable-message-redaction.

Consolidate the metadata traversal so the extractor and the proxy strip
walk the same set of client-controllable slots. iter_client_callback_metadata_dicts
in litellm_core_utils/initialize_dynamic_callback_params.py is the single
source of truth for metadata, litellm_metadata, and litellm_params.metadata;
_strip_client_message_redaction_opt_out imports it so a future addition
to one side automatically reaches the other. The extractor iterates the
helper in reversed order so litellm_params.metadata keeps overriding
metadata, matching the pre-refactor merge precedence.

Client bypass stays blocked. Restoring the field re-enrolls it in the
auth layer's _BANNED_REQUEST_BODY_PARAMS (derived from
_supported_callback_params via _build_banned_observability_params), so
client submissions at the top level, inside metadata, or inside a
JSON-string litellm_metadata all 401 at ingress. is_request_body_safe
also now descends into litellm_params.metadata for the same 401 defense
against the nested-body attack vector, matching how the metadata and
litellm_metadata slots are handled. _strip_client_message_redaction_opt_out
runs after the litellm_metadata JSON parse and before the admin callback_vars
unpack, so admin values survive while any leftover client-supplied
opt-out is dropped when global redaction is on and the key or team
lacks allow_client_message_redaction_opt_out.

Flip the two dynamic-param e2e tests added by the security fix to
reflect the restored override behavior, keeping the invariant that
proxy client bypass is stopped by the auth layer 401 above.
